Transaction 528bf6704d53a8eb5cd2914a11e19ce479d377431c5b53867417f59b3174021d

1 Input
2 Outputs
  • 528bf6704d53a8eb5cd2914a11e19ce479d377431c5b53867417f59b3174021d:0
  • value  7000000
    address  1DuRrB5yv6EvPVXXWRewuPWFdwxUDAwjCU
  • 528bf6704d53a8eb5cd2914a11e19ce479d377431c5b53867417f59b3174021d:1
  • value  5618
    address  bc1qjthdngy9m7rcl8xhvckhjmhh347y7gk0ejp3mw